Robert Half is Hiring a Litigation Associate Near Woodland, CA

Thriving defense litigation firm that values diversity seeks Litigation Attorney with 2 years of litigation experience. The Litigation Attorney will work with the partnership team and will handle depositions, discovery, pre-trial work as well as the opportunity to second-chair trials! The firm offers a diverse and collaborative environment with excellent mentorship!The firm is offering the Litigation Attorney a hybrid remote work schedule top of market compensation, EXCELLENT BONUS potential, firm paid benefits, 401K and unlimited vacation time.
